Welsh Pony & Cob Scholarships

Award:  1–2 awards; $500
Deadline: July 1, 2020
Description: The Welsh Pony & Cob Foundation was established for charitable research and educational purposes to promote the use of Welsh ponies and cobs. To further their mission, the foundation is excited to offer a scholarship to students who show excellence in academics and extracurricular activities. Students are asked to complete an online application and attach recommended documents along with a statement outlining academic goals and experience or interest in equestrian activities.

Journalism Education Association Future Teacher Scholarships

Award: Five $1,000 awards
Deadline: July 15, 2020
Description: The Journalism Education Association sponsors scholarships for education majors who intend to teach high school journalism. College juniors, seniors, or Master’s degree students can apply by completing an online application and crafting an 250-word essay explaining your desire to teach this subject as this level.

Strom & Associates Annual Academic Scholarship

Award: $1,000
Deadline: July 15, 2020
Description: To help students with the rising costs of higher education, Strom & Associates is offering a scholarship to those who will be enrolled full-time in an accredited community college or university in fall 2020. Students can apply by submitting an essay (1,500 words) that discusses the following topic:
If you had to submit a family member to a nursing home, what accommodations would you be looking for? Create a check-list of “must-haves” for the nursing home. It should include safety measures and aspects to avoid.

Steinger, Greene & Feiner Hispanic Heritage Law Student Scholarship

Award: $1,000
Deadline: July 31, 2020
Description: Steinger, Greene & Feiner sponsor the Hispanic Heritage Law Student Scholarship in order to help strengthen diversity in the field of law. To apply, students must complete an online application, craft an essay from one of the proposed topics, and plan to attend law school or currently be enrolled.
